Midtown Radio is one of 20 arts organizations to receive a grant from the Waterloo Region Community Foundation.

Funds received from The Motz Family Endowment will be used to support Midtown Radio’s live-on-location broadcasting events. Throughout the summer of 2022, Midtown Radio live broadcast music from TWB, Jane Bond, and the Uptown Square. They have also been live broadcasting On the Scene from venues throughout KW and live recording podcasts from The Apollo. With funds the Waterloo Region Community Foundation and The Motz Family Endowment, Midtown Radio will expand live broadcasting in 2023.
